Turkey and Roasted Vegetable Casserole
Lean ground turkey and vibrant roasted vegetables are baked together under a bubbly layer of sharp cheddar cheese for a comforting, protein-packed meal.
INGREDIENTS
8 oz Ground turkey (93% lean)
1 cup Zucchini
0.5 cup Red bell pepper
0.25 cup Red onion
0.5 tsp Olive oil
1 oz Sharp cheddar cheese
0.5 tsp Garlic powder
0.5 tsp Dried oregano
0.25 tsp Sea salt
0.25 tsp Black pepper
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C).
Toss the cubed zucchini, chopped bell pepper, and diced onion with olive oil, sea salt, and black pepper on a parchment-lined baking sheet.
Roast the vegetables for 15 minutes until they are tender and slightly caramelized around the edges.
While the vegetables are roasting, brown the ground turkey in a skillet over medium heat, breaking it up with a spatula until no longer pink.
Season the turkey with garlic powder and dried oregano, stirring well to incorporate the aromatics.
Transfer the browned turkey and the roasted vegetables into a small oven-safe casserole dish and toss gently to combine.
Sprinkle the shredded sharp cheddar cheese evenly over the top of the turkey and vegetable mixture.
Place the dish back into the oven for 5-8 minutes until the cheese is completely melted and bubbling.
